The Impact of Colors on Consumer Behavior
Colors have a significant psychological effect on the human brain. Studies show that people make subconscious judgments about a product within seconds of seeing it, and color plays a crucial role in shaping these judgments. The right color scheme on a custom box can create a lasting impression and compel customers to take action, whether it's making a purchase, sharing on social media, or returning for more.
Here are some popular colors and the emotions they evoke:
-
Red: Often associated with passion, energy, and urgency. It can stimulate excitement and increase appetite, making it perfect for food packaging or sales promotions.
-
Blue: Known for evoking trust, calm, and reliability. This color is often used by brands in the financial, tech, and health industries to build credibility.
-
Green: Represents growth, nature, and sustainability. Green is commonly used in eco-friendly or organic product packaging to emphasize natural ingredients and environmentally conscious practices.
-
Yellow: A cheerful, optimistic color that can grab attention and convey happiness. It's often used to create a sense of urgency, which is why it works well in discount offers and seasonal sales packaging.
-
Black: Symbolizes luxury, sophistication, and elegance. Many high-end brands use black packaging to convey exclusivity and premium quality.
When selecting colors for your custom boxes design, it's essential to consider both the cultural significance of color and the preferences of your target market. While red might evoke excitement and energy in one culture, it could symbolize danger or caution in another. Understanding these nuances ensures that your custom packaging resonates with your audience and enhances your branding efforts.
Aligning Color with Brand Identity
Every business has a unique identity, and your custom box design should reflect this. Colors should align with the overall message your brand is trying to convey. For instance, a health-conscious brand might lean towards soft, calming hues like green or light blue, while a fashion brand might opt for bold, high-impact colors like black or metallics to convey sophistication and luxury.
Incorporating your brand's color palette into your custom box design can strengthen your brand identity and make it more recognizable. Think of iconic brands like Coca-Cola with its red and white scheme or Tiffany & Co. with its signature Robin's egg blue. These colors are not just aesthetically pleasing. They are synonymous with the brand's core values and help create an emotional connection with consumers.

Colors and Their Effect on Purchasing Decisions
Research shows that color can directly impact a consumer's decision to make a purchase. 85% of consumers make purchasing decisions based on color alone. When designing your custom boxes, it's crucial to think about how the color scheme can drive consumer behavior in your favor.
-
Attract Attention: Bright colors like red, yellow, or orange are eye-catching and can help your product stand out on the shelf or in a crowded online marketplace.
-
Create Urgency: Colors like red and yellow can create a sense of urgency, motivating consumers to act quickly, whether it's taking advantage of a limited-time offer or seasonal promotion.
-
Promote Trust and Confidence: Blue, white, and green are colors associated with trust and safety, which can encourage consumers to feel confident in the quality and reliability of your product.
These psychological cues are not just theories. They are tried and tested strategies used by top brands to convert casual browsers into loyal customers. By incorporating the right color psychology into your custom box design, you can effectively influence how your product is perceived and, ultimately, increase sales.
